| +void reference_dct_1d(double input[8], double output[8]) {
|
| + const double kPi = 3.141592653589793238462643383279502884;
|
| + const double kInvSqrt2 = 0.707106781186547524400844362104;
|
| + for (int k = 0; k < 8; k++) {
|
| + output[k] = 0.0;
|
| + for (int n = 0; n < 8; n++)
|
| + output[k] += input[n]*cos(kPi*(2*n+1)*k/16.0);
|
| + if (k == 0)
|
| + output[k] = output[k]*kInvSqrt2;
|
| + }
|
| +}
|
| +
|
| +void reference_dct_2d(int16_t input[64], double output[64]) {
|
| + // First transform columns
|
| + for (int i = 0; i < 8; ++i) {
|
| + double temp_in[8], temp_out[8];
|
| + for (int j = 0; j < 8; ++j)
|
| + temp_in[j] = input[j*8 + i];
|
| + reference_dct_1d(temp_in, temp_out);
|
| + for (int j = 0; j < 8; ++j)
|
| + output[j*8 + i] = temp_out[j];
|
| + }
|
| + // Then transform rows
|
| + for (int i = 0; i < 8; ++i) {
|
| + double temp_in[8], temp_out[8];
|
| + for (int j = 0; j < 8; ++j)
|
| + temp_in[j] = output[j + i*8];
|
| + reference_dct_1d(temp_in, temp_out);
|
| + for (int j = 0; j < 8; ++j)
|
| + output[j + i*8] = temp_out[j];
|
| + }
|
| + // Scale by some magic number
|
| + for (int i = 0; i < 64; ++i)
|
| + output[i] *= 2;
|
| +}
|
| +
|
| +void reference_idct_1d(double input[8], double output[8]) {
|
| + const double kPi = 3.141592653589793238462643383279502884;
|
| + const double kSqrt2 = 1.414213562373095048801688724209698;
|
| + for (int k = 0; k < 8; k++) {
|
| + output[k] = 0.0;
|
| + for (int n = 0; n < 8; n++) {
|
| + output[k] += input[n]*cos(kPi*(2*k+1)*n/16.0);
|
| + if (n == 0)
|
| + output[k] = output[k]/kSqrt2;
|
| + }
|
| + }
|
| +}
|
| +
|
| +void reference_idct_2d(double input[64], int16_t output[64]) {
|
| + double out[64], out2[64];
|
| + // First transform rows
|
| + for (int i = 0; i < 8; ++i) {
|
| + double temp_in[8], temp_out[8];
|
| + for (int j = 0; j < 8; ++j)
|
| + temp_in[j] = input[j + i*8];
|
| + reference_idct_1d(temp_in, temp_out);
|
| + for (int j = 0; j < 8; ++j)
|
| + out[j + i*8] = temp_out[j];
|
| + }
|
| + // Then transform columns
|
| + for (int i = 0; i < 8; ++i) {
|
| + double temp_in[8], temp_out[8];
|
| + for (int j = 0; j < 8; ++j)
|
| + temp_in[j] = out[j*8 + i];
|
| + reference_idct_1d(temp_in, temp_out);
|
| + for (int j = 0; j < 8; ++j)
|
| + out2[j*8 + i] = temp_out[j];
|
| + }
|
| + for (int i = 0; i < 64; ++i)
|
| + output[i] = round(out2[i]/32);
|
| +}
